Eulerian Description of Rail Straightening Process

Abstract: Abstract. The paper deals with numerical analysis of the process of roller straightening of rails. The problem of repeated elasto-plastic bending is solved by a program in MATLAB based on FEM algorithm with Eulerian description of material flow through the straightening machine. Beam element formulation with a shear deformation effect is used for the rail discretization. “…1 Normally, long and extra-long metal bars with regular cross-section features are straightened by roller straightening machine. 2,3 However, the roller straightening method is not applicable to the metal bars with asymmetrical cross-section features, especially the long and extra-long ones. Due to the geometric feature and bending shape of linear guideways, the three-point pressure straightening is the most common method to correct the straightness of these kinds of linear guideways.…”
